Mètodes
-
està ticgeoBCN.Territori.get(entity, params, requestId){Promise}
-
Fa la petició
Nom paràmetre Tipus Descripció entity
geoBCN.Territori.Entitat name
params
any requestId
string | number -
està ticgeoBCN.Territori.validateLocation(location, options){Promise}
-
Realitza la validació i retorna el seu estat.
Nom paràmetre Tipus Descripció location
geoBCN.Location coordenada string proposada per validar
options
opcional Opcions del mètode.
Nom paràmetre Tipus Valor per defecte Descripció proj
geoBCN.CoordSystem.Name EPSG:25831 opcional Nom de la projecció
validateBcnLimits
bool true opcional En cas de
true
, tindrà en compte els limits de Barcelona a l'hora d'interpretar un número.decimals
integer 3 opcional El número de decimals que tindrà la sortida
- Vegeu temes relacionats:
-
- Validació de punt geoBCN.Geometry.ValidatePoint
- Validació de component geoBCN.Geometry.ValidateComponent
Exemple
Exemple de validació d'una location donada:
geoBCN.Territori.validateLocation({ x: 432515.23, y: 4584030.992, proj: 'EPSG:25831' },{ decimals: 3, validateBcnLimits : true }).then(function(validat){ // A validat hi trobem el format corregit: ["432.515,230", "4.584.030,992"] },function(errMsg){ // Gestionar l'error de format });
Tipus definits
-
geoBCN.Territori.Entitat{string}
-
Enumeració dels tipus de entitats utilitzades per GeoBCN:
adreca
Adreces. Tipus de dada Adreçabarri
Barris de la ciutat de barcelona. Tipus de dada Barricruilla
Creuaments. Tipus de dada Cruilladistricte
Districtes. Tipus de dada Districtefull1000
Fulls 1000. Tipus de dada Full1000illa
Illes de cases. Tipus de dada Illaparcella
Parceles. Tipus de dada Parcelaseccio_censal
Seccions censals. Tipus de dada SeccioCensaltipus_via
Tipus de via. Tipus de dada TipusViavia
Vies. Tipus de dada Via